We can all agree on one thing: The Packard script Cover (as they call it) was 1940 only and 1940 could have either script or block letters according to the parts book, but 1941 taxi should have script, and 1941 120 ambulance could have script or Block letters.

Now there is only one part number for Block letter Six and since the data book says the cover has the model number I assume then it says Packard 110.

So I assume Block Letter Packard means no model number and the other part number for the Business cars say Packard 120.

Now things get interesting because in the 1941 Packard sales brochure the cars clearly say Packard 120 and Packard 110 on the hubcaps.

So I think the only way to figure this out is to get mint originals with the part numbers on the back. But beware, I was looking at a set of mint original hubcaps once and they featured a part number that wasn't in any Packard parts book.
